Job description

 

Job Description

The Facilities Director will lead the Aramark service delivery on Facilities Management Contracts. They will use their experience and skills to deliver services to the client in an efficient and innovative way and where necessary provide the direction required to ensure all services are delivered to the highest standard in order to maximize contract growth and ensuring contract retention by ensuring Aramark becomes a valued partner.

Compensation Data

COMPENSATION: The Salaried rate for this position is $115,000.00 to $125,000.00, that is the amount that Aramark expects to offer. This is Aramark’s good faith and reasonable estimate of the compensation for this position as of the time of posting.

 

BENEFITS: Aramark offers comprehensive benefit programs and services for eligible employees including medical, dental, vision, and work/life resources. Additional benefits may include retirement savings plans like 401(k) and paid days off such as parental leave and disability coverage. Benefits vary by location and are subject to any legal requirements or limitations, employee eligibility status, and where the employee lives and/or works. Job Responsibilities

  • Providing leadership, management and development of assigned contracts ensuring financial and operational commitments are met and exceeded.
  • Support the continuous review of supplier services to ensure standard methodology and value for money is achieved.
  • Management of employees; this will include their personal development, performance management and development including succession planning.
  • Ensuring customer focus within all operational activities and ensuring effective relationships are maintained with key client contacts.
  • Identifying and taking appropriate action on potential opportunities to deliver additional services and growing current offers.
  • Quality, Environmental & Health and Safety Compliance of operations under your control.
  • Adherence to company policies, procedures, and people management processes.
  • Delivering continuous improvement by employing standard methodology and innovation to advance and build long lasting partnering relationships with our customers.
  • Development and delivery of strategic reporting component in support of client relationship management including identification of trends and actioning accordingly.

Qualifications

  • Proven background in the delivery FM, Maintenance and Project Management Services.
  • Consistent track record in budget and cost control.
  • 5+ years’ experience in a managerial role.
  • A formal 3rd level qualification (technical) or equivalent relevant experience in a technical or building services role.
  • Proven leadership skills.
  • Ability to plan and prioritize.
  • Excellent customer services skills.
  • Good communication skills.
  • Strong influencing skills.
  • Track record of people management and development.
